The first few months of 2016 have been action-packed, with no let up following our performance last November of William Walton's Façade and the premiere of Edward Nesbit's Strange Joy.

January saw East London Music Group artists Joseph Hardy, Robert Hazle, Aaron Burrows, Sarah Campbell, Gareth Humphreys, and Sophie Lockett working in three Tower Hamlets primary schools under the leadership of Jo Gibson.

Year four and five children from John Scurr Primay, Chisenhale Primary, and Malmesbury Primary worked over three weeks to compose new music and drama pieces based on Stravinsky's The Soldier's Tale. These new pieces were incorporated into a large scale performance of Stravinsky's Work on 9th February at Queen Mary University of London, with an audience of schoolchildren and parents numbering more than 200.

This was ELMG's first foray into educational work and a fantastic time was had by all involved, we are looking forward to another schools' performing arts project in Summer 2017. Click here for QMUL's write up.
